if you upgrade your 2.5 psp to 2.71 first then downgrade to 1.5 youdo not need GTA or any umd at all.
download the 2.71 firmware, stick it in PSP/GAME/UPDATE
run it from the psp then use the easy downgrader for 2.71, to make it a 1.5
very easy to do.
http://www.psp-hacks.com/file/755
that's the one you want, does it all for you
